About Tagbayani

Tagbayani occupies a mid-range residential area in Sison, Pangasinan. This is a working residential barangay — practical, accessible, and community-oriented rather than a prestige address. Buyers value it for liveability and affordability. The neighborhood's character broadly mirrors Sison's overall residential market. House-and-lot and townhouse developments serving end-user demand are the main property types available in Tagbayani. The market here is primarily end-user driven, with middle-income families and workers seeking affordable, accessible housing near employment as the dominant buyer profile. Buyers should verify lot titles and confirm drainage conditions before committing.

Flood Risk

Moderate Flood Risk

In Sison, flood risk is moderate. Tagbayani shares this profile: during a strong typhoon, localized flooding may occur in low-lying parts of the barangay, but most streets remain passable. The property's elevation relative to the nearest estero or drainage canal is the key site-level factor.

Transport

Public transport in Tagbayani consists of barangay tricycles and jeepney routes to Sison proper. For provincial and inter-city travel, the nearest bus terminal or transport hub in Sison's town center is the primary departure point. Residents with private vehicles have the most flexibility given the barangay road network.

Amenities

Tagbayani maintains barangay-level services: health center, multi-purpose hall, and elementary school. The nearest public market, district hospital, high schools, and commercial centers are in Sison proper — the standard amenity pattern for barangays in this province.

Is Tagbayani in Sison a safe neighborhood?

Neighborhood safety in Tagbayani can be verified through the local PNP station's barangay crime statistics. The barangay tanod (security watch) and the local barangay council also maintain safety records. For the most accurate assessment, visit the barangay hall and speak with long-time residents about the security situation.
